The ALR model, available with or without disc brakes, is constructed from triple-butted alloy, resulting in tubes that are shaped in three different thicknesses to ensure weight is saved where possible whilst maintaining stiffness elsewhere.The fork is carbon, and a D-shaped carbon seatpost aims to dampen buzz often transferred via aluminium. The first thing to look for is a taller head tube, which will usually be more than 17cm for a 56cm frame, although on some bikes it will be approaching 20cm, which will mean that you don't have to lean over as far to reach the bars. 2,000 / $2500 and a bit of shopping around should be able to secure you a bike with the same frame design features as used by the pros in the likes of Paris-Roubaix and the Tour of Flanders, albeit made with a cheaper mix of carbon fibre and with a cheaper (although usually perfectly good) groupset and heavier wheels. The slightly longer 410 mm chainstays, slacker headtube, increased fork rake, and lower bottom bracket imbue the Roadmachine with a fair bit more stability than a race road bike might have.
